Top Social Services Executive jobs in California

Top Social Services Executive directs, establishes, and plans the overall policies and goals for the delivery of social services to patents and families. Establishes accessible systems that respond to patient needs for social services including counseling, financial, bereavement, and specialized support during and after hospitalization. Being a Top Social Services Executive monitors usage and outcomes to continuously improve the service offerings and to offer additional services based on patient needs. Establishes relationships with outside agencies and charitable organizations to leverage additional sources of support for patients. Additionally, Top Social Services Executive requires a master's degree of Social Work or counseling. Typically reports to top management. The Top Social Services Executive manages a departmental function within a broader corporate function. Develops major goals to support broad functional objectives. Approves policies developed within various sub-functions and departments. Comprehensive knowledge of the overall departmental function. To be a Top Social Services Executive typically requires 8+ years of managerial experience. (Copyright 2024 Salary.com)

California is a state in the Pacific Region of the United States. With 39.6 million residents, California is the most populous U.S. state and the third-largest by area. The state capital is Sacramento. The Greater Los Angeles Area and the San Francisco Bay Area are the nation's second and fifth most populous urban regions, with 18.7 million and 9.7 million residents respectively. Los Angeles is California's most populous city, and the country's second most populous, after New York City.
